Very cool historical site. See pics for information. You can walk at at will, no entry fee nor supervision. it is very cool looking out into the ocean from second floor. You can go up another flight of stairs into the tower. There is a beach right by the fort. Be aware that there are outdoor (smelly) restrooms. There were hand sanitizers. There a little restaurant just up the road a small ways.

The gate is finally open! You can now go inside the fort, on to the second floor and even go up into one of the towers. Awesome piece of history and beautiful views all around. Easy to get to and has walkways around the area,v down to a beach, a wharf you can fish off of and Spinneys restaurant right there which has delicious seafood and ice cream. Sometimes you can see the seals.
